Rental market highlights
As of May 2026, the average rent in Brookfield, IL is $2,100 per month, which is 10% higher than the national average rent of $1,910 per month.

As of May 2026, apartments are the most affordable rental option in Brookfield, IL at $1,863 per month, while townhomes are the most expensive at $3,500 per month. Houses average $2,500 per month, offering a mid-range alternative for renters.
Average rent by number of bedrooms
| Floor plan type | Average rent |
|---|---|
| 1 Bedroom | $1,300 |
| 2 Bedrooms | $1,800 |
| 3 Bedrooms | $2,500 |
| 4 Bedrooms | $750 |
| All | $2,000 |
As of May 2026, the average rent for a 1 bedroom rental in Brookfield, IL is $1,300 per month, followed by $1,800 for a 2 bedroom rental, $2,500 for a 3 bedroom rental, and $750 for a 4 bedroom rental.
